Integration Hero
Connect™

Unlock Growth: HubSpot & WooCommerce Integration

Connect your eCommerce powerhouse with your CRM and marketing engine for a unified customer experience, automated workflows, and accelerated revenue.

The Challenge

The Disconnected eCommerce Experience: Why Siloed Data Hurts Your Business

Without a robust integration, HubSpot and WooCommerce operate as isolated systems, leading to a fragmented customer journey, inefficient operations, and missed revenue opportunities. This disconnect creates a chasm between your marketing efforts and actual sales data.

  • Manual data entry for orders, customers, and products between systems.
  • Inconsistent customer data across marketing, sales, and transactional platforms.
  • Delayed sales follow-ups due to lack of real-time purchase visibility in CRM.
  • Inaccurate inventory or product information in marketing campaigns.
  • Fragmented customer service lacking full purchase history.
  • Difficulty in attributing marketing spend to actual eCommerce revenue.
Integration Diagram
Solution Illustration
The Solution

The Unified Solution: HubSpot & WooCommerce Powered by Intelligent Integration

Our advanced iPaaS solution seamlessly connects HubSpot and WooCommerce, creating an intelligent, automated ecosystem. This integration bridges the gap between your marketing, sales, and service efforts and your eCommerce operations, ensuring real-time data flow, a holistic customer view, and streamlined business processes.

  • Bidirectional data synchronization for core entities (Customers, Orders, Products).
  • Event-driven architecture leveraging webhooks for real-time updates.
  • Low-code visual workflow builder for custom business logic.
  • AI-powered data mapping and validation.
  • Robust error handling and monitoring dashboards.
Implementation Timeline

Go live with HubSpot + WooCommerce in as little as 2–4 weeks.

A proven, repeatable implementation approach that minimizes risk while getting your team to value quickly.

1

Access Enabled

Secure connections established to both HubSpot and WooCommerce, with credentials and environments confirmed.

2

Configuration & Mapping

Field mappings, business rules, and workflows configured using visual tools and pre-built templates.

3

Go Live

Launch production-ready integration with monitoring, alerting, and support in place—typically within 2–4 weeks.

Time to Value

2–4 weeks

Typical implementation window from access granted to production go-live for most HubSpot + WooCommerce deployments.

Project Phases

Discovery
Configure & Map
Validate
Launch

Engagement Model

Guided by Clarity experts with your team involved at key milestones.

Comprehensive Solution Details

  • Bidirectional data synchronization for core entities (Customers, Orders, Products).
  • Event-driven architecture leveraging webhooks for real-time updates.
  • Low-code visual workflow builder for custom business logic.
  • AI-powered data mapping and validation.
  • Robust error handling and monitoring dashboards.
  • Scalable infrastructure designed for peak eCommerce seasons.

Technical Integration Details: How HubSpot & WooCommerce Connect

Our iPaaS-driven integration leverages the robust APIs and webhook capabilities of both HubSpot and WooCommerce to facilitate a secure, scalable, and real-time data exchange. This ensures that every piece of critical information is where it needs to be, when it's needed.

Data Flow Steps

Authentication & Connection: Secure OAuth 2.0 (HubSpot) and API Key (WooCommerce) connections are established and managed by the iPaaS's secure credential vault.

Event Listener Configuration: WooCommerce webhooks are configured to notify the iPaaS of key events (e.g., `order.created`, `customer.updated`, `product.updated`). HubSpot webhooks can also trigger flows for lifecycle stage changes or deal updates.

Data Ingestion: The iPaaS receives event payloads or initiates scheduled polls (for bulk data) from the source system.

Data Transformation & Mapping: Raw data is ingested, normalized, and transformed using the iPaaS's visual mapping engine, aligning source fields with target system schemas. AI assists in suggesting mappings and validating data types.

Business Logic & Validation: Custom rules and conditional logic are applied (e.g., 'only sync orders over $50', 'deduplicate contacts by email'). AI-powered validation ensures data quality.

Target System API Call: The transformed and validated data is then pushed to the target system via its respective REST API endpoints.

Error Handling & Monitoring: The iPaaS logs all transactions, handles transient errors with retries, and alerts administrators to persistent issues, ensuring data integrity.

Confirmation & Reconciliation: Status updates or IDs from the target system are often synced back to the source or logged for reconciliation.

Data Touchpoints

WooCommerce Orders (id, status, total, billing, shipping, lineitems) <-> HubSpot Deals (dealname, dealstage, amount, closedate, lineitems)
WooCommerce Customers (id, email, firstname, lastname, billing, shipping) <-> HubSpot Contacts (email, firstname, lastname, lifecyclestage) & Companies (name, domain)
WooCommerce Products (id, name, sku, price, stock_quantity) <-> HubSpot Products (name, price, sku)
WooCommerce Webhooks (order.created, customer.updated, product.updated) <-> HubSpot Webhooks (contact.propertyChange, deal.propertyChange, form.submission)
HubSpot Form Submission (email, properties) <-> WooCommerce Customer (creation/update for lead origin)
HubSpot Tickets (subject, content, ticketstatus) <-> WooCommerce Order/Customer (for context)

"HubSpot <-> iPaaS <-> WooCommerce: Bidirectional data flow for Contacts, Companies, Deals, Orders, Products, and more, orchestrated by an intelligent iPaaS."

Pricing

Simple, transparent pricing for HubSpot + WooCommerce.

Start with a single integration pair and scale as your business grows—without surprise fees or transaction penalties.

Connect™ Plan

Clarity Connect

$595 /mo

Billed annually • Includes one production integration pair

  • Unlimited transactions and API calls within fair-use limits.
  • Visual workflow designer and reusable mapping templates.
  • Monitoring, alerting, and access to Clarity’s support team.
View full pricing & options
Innovative & Robust

How Middleware Integration Works

Benefits of Integrating HubSpot

Integrating HubSpot fosters greater efficiency and data accuracy. Automate your critical business processes to deliver consistently outstanding results.

Hover over the steps on the right to see detailed integration points.
Data Mapping

Key Entities & Intelligent Mapping for HubSpot & WooCommerce

The foundation of a successful integration lies in precise mapping of core business entities. Our iPaaS provides intelligent, AI-assisted mapping capabilities to ensure data integrity and consistency between HubSpot and WooCommerce.

Customer / Contact & Company

WooCommerce 'Customer' represents an individual user account with purchase history. HubSpot 'Contact' is an individual, while 'Company' represents their organization. This integration unifies customer profiles for a 360-degree view.

HubSpot Fields

HubSpot Contact: email, firstname, lastname, phone, lifecyclestage, hsobjectid, hubspotownerid HubSpot Company: name, domain, city, state, country, industry, hsobjectid

WooCommerce Fields

WooCommerce Customer: id, email, firstname, lastname, billing (address, phone), shipping (address), username

Mapping Notes

WooCommerce `email` is the primary key for matching/creating HubSpot Contacts. Billing/shipping addresses from WooCommerce map to corresponding HubSpot Contact/Company properties. Create/update HubSpot Company based on Customer's email domain or provided company name. `lifecyclestage` in HubSpot can be updated based on WooCommerce purchase events.

Next Steps

See HubSpot + WooCommerce integration in action.

Explore a guided demo, start a sandbox integration, or speak directly with our solution architects about your specific use cases.

Real-World Applications

Integration Use Cases

Explore how the integration behaves in real business scenarios, with clearly defined steps, outcomes, and execution patterns.

Order-to-Deal Automation & Fulfillment Trigger

When a customer places an order in WooCommerce, the iPaaS automatically creates a new Deal in HubSpot (or updates an existing one), linking it to the customer's Contact and Company records. This deal can then trigger internal sales workflows, follow-ups, or even initiate fulfillment processes in an ERP system linked via the same iPaaS.

Integration Steps:

  1. 0 WooCommerce: New Order created (e.g., 'Order #12345').
  2. 1 iPaaS: WooCommerce webhook (order.created) triggers flow.
  3. 2 iPaaS: Maps WooCommerce Order data (customer info, line items, total) to HubSpot Deal fields.
  4. 3 HubSpot: New Deal ('WooCommerce Order #12345') is created in 'New Orders' pipeline stage.
  5. 4 HubSpot: Contact and Company associated with the Deal are created or updated.
  6. 5 HubSpot: Deal properties (e.g., 'WooCommerce Order ID') are populated for traceability.
  7. 6 iPaaS (Optional): Trigger ERP sales order creation or WMS fulfillment request.

Business Outcome

Real-time sales visibility, automated deal creation, streamlined order processing, improved sales forecasting.

Frequency

Real-time (event-driven)

Business Value

Key Integration Benefits

Discover the strategic advantages and business value of seamless integration between your systems.

Achieve Customer 360
Consolidate all customer data – marketing interactions, sales engagements, and purchase history – into a single, unified profile in HubSpot, empowering personalized experiences.
Accelerate Sales Cycles
Provide sales teams with real-time visibility into WooCommerce orders as HubSpot Deals, enabling timely follow-ups and driving faster conversions.
Boost Marketing ROI
Segment customers based on actual purchase behavior and past interactions, leading to highly targeted and effective marketing campaigns with higher conversion rates.
Eliminate Manual Data Entry
Automate the synchronization of orders, customers, and product data, drastically reducing manual effort, human errors, and operational costs.
Ensure Data Accuracy & Consistency
Leverage AI-powered validation and robust mapping rules to maintain clean, consistent data across HubSpot and WooCommerce, improving decision-making.
Enhance Customer Service
Equip service agents with complete customer profiles, including purchase history from WooCommerce, enabling faster resolution and personalized support.
Rapid Deployment & Flexibility
Utilize low-code tools and pre-built connectors to deploy integrations quickly and adapt workflows easily to evolving business needs without extensive coding.

Achieve Customer 360

360° Customer View

📋 What You Get

Consolidate all customer data – marketing interactions, sales engagements, and purchase history – into a single, unified profile in HubSpot, empowering personalized experiences.

💼 Business Impact

This benefit directly contributes to 360° improvement in Customer View, enabling your team to focus on high-value strategic initiatives.

Implementation Timeline

Go live with HubSpot + WooCommerce in as little as 2–4 weeks.

A proven, repeatable implementation approach that minimizes risk while getting your team to value quickly.

1

Access Enabled

Secure connections established to both HubSpot and WooCommerce, with credentials and environments confirmed.

2

Configuration & Mapping

Field mappings, business rules, and workflows configured using visual tools and pre-built templates.

3

Go Live

Launch production-ready integration with monitoring, alerting, and support in place—typically within 2–4 weeks.

Time to Value

2–4 weeks

Typical implementation window from access granted to production go-live for most HubSpot + WooCommerce deployments.

Project Phases

Discovery
Configure & Map
Validate
Launch

Engagement Model

Guided by Clarity experts with your team involved at key milestones.

Technical Documentation

API Endpoints & Data Logic

Technical details for developers and architects.

Method Endpoint Purpose
POST, GET, PUT, DELETE /crm/v3/objects/contacts Create, retrieve, update, or delete contact records for lead management, customer profiles, and segmentation.
POST, GET, PUT, DELETE /crm/v3/objects/companies Manage company records, linking contacts and deals for account-based marketing and sales.
POST, GET, PUT, DELETE /crm/v3/objects/deals Administer sales pipeline stages, track opportunities, and manage revenue forecasts.
POST, GET, PUT, DELETE /crm/v3/objects/products Synchronize product catalogs from ERP/eCommerce for use in quotes, deals, and marketing campaigns.
POST, GET, PUT, DELETE /webhooks/v1/{appId}/subscriptions Manage webhook subscriptions for event-driven integrations (e.g., on contact update, deal stage change).

Transformation Logic

  • Data Type Conversion: Automatically convert string to number, date formats, etc.
  • Value Mapping: Map specific status codes (e.g., WooCommerce 'processing' to HubSpot 'Closed Won').
  • Concatenation/Splitting: Combine first and last names, split full addresses into street, city, state.
  • Lookup Tables: Use internal tables to map product categories or shipping methods across systems.
  • Conditional Logic: Apply transformations only if certain conditions are met (e.g., apply discount if order total > X).
  • Default Values: Assign default values if source data is missing.

🛡️ Error Handling

  • API Rate Limit Exceeded: iPaaS automatically retries with exponential backoff.
  • Data Validation Failure: Invalid email in WooCommerce customer prevents HubSpot contact creation; flagged for review.
  • System Downtime: Target system (HubSpot/WooCommerce) is temporarily unavailable; messages queued and retried.
  • Schema Mismatch: New field added to WooCommerce product not mapped in iPaaS; alerts generated for configuration update.
  • Deduplication Conflict: Attempt to create a HubSpot contact that already exists; existing contact updated based on rules.
Pricing

Simple, transparent pricing for HubSpot + WooCommerce.

Start with a single integration pair and scale as your business grows—without surprise fees or transaction penalties.

Connect™ Plan

Clarity Connect

$595 /mo

Billed annually • Includes one production integration pair

  • Unlimited transactions and API calls within fair-use limits.
  • Visual workflow designer and reusable mapping templates.
  • Monitoring, alerting, and access to Clarity’s support team.
View full pricing & options
Support & Information

Frequently Asked Questions

Common questions about integration implementation, security, and best practices.

General Integration FAQs

What is the best way to integrate HubSpot with WooCommerce?
The most effective way to integrate HubSpot with WooCommerce is through a modern iPaaS (integration Platform as a Service). This approach utilizes HubSpot's robust APIs and webhooks, along with WooCommerce's REST API and webhooks, combined with the iPaaS's mapping, orchestration, and transformation capabilities, to create scalable, real-time, and event-driven data flows between the two systems, ensuring data consistency for contacts, companies, deals, products, and orders.

Workflows FAQs

Can I automate complex order fulfillment workflows with HubSpot and WooCommerce?
Absolutely. By integrating WooCommerce with an iPaaS, you can automate complex order fulfillment scenarios. This includes automatically pushing WooCommerce orders to HubSpot Deals, updating inventory levels (from an ERP via iPaaS), generating shipping labels, and sending tracking information back to WooCommerce and the customer, all based on predefined business rules and triggering HubSpot workflows.

Business Value FAQs

How does an iPaaS help achieve a 'Customer 360' view with HubSpot and WooCommerce?
Achieving a Customer 360 view is a primary benefit. By synchronizing customer data (profiles, purchase history, billing/shipping) from WooCommerce into HubSpot Contacts and Companies, you consolidate all customer interactions, purchase history, service tickets, and marketing engagements into a single, comprehensive profile in HubSpot. This unified view empowers personalized marketing, sales, and service.

Challenges FAQs

What are the common data synchronization challenges when integrating HubSpot and WooCommerce?
Common challenges include maintaining real-time inventory accuracy across systems, harmonizing product data (SKUs, attributes) between WooCommerce and HubSpot, ensuring customer data consistency (deduplication) between WooCommerce and HubSpot Contacts, and handling payment reconciliation (often involving an ERP or accounting system). An iPaaS with robust mapping and error handling is crucial for overcoming these.

AI Features FAQs

How can AI enhance my HubSpot and WooCommerce integrations?
AI can significantly augment integrations by providing intelligent automation. This includes AI-driven auto-mapping suggestions, smart data validation and anomaly detection for incoming leads/orders, intelligent deduplication of contacts/companies, and even AI-powered exception handling to auto-resolve common integration errors, reducing manual oversight and improving data quality.

Security FAQs

What are the security best practices for HubSpot and WooCommerce API integrations?
Always use HTTPS/TLS 1.2+ for all communication. Store API keys and secrets securely in an iPaaS credential vault (never hardcode). Rotate keys regularly. Use OAuth 2.0 for HubSpot and HMAC signature validation for WooCommerce webhooks. Consider IP whitelisting for your WooCommerce API access if your hosting environment supports it, and ensure PCI DSS compliance for any payment-related data flows by offloading sensitive data to payment gateways.

Low-Code FAQs

Is low-code/no-code integration possible with HubSpot and WooCommerce?
Yes, modern iPaaS platforms are designed with low-code/no-code capabilities specifically for HubSpot and WooCommerce. This allows business users and analysts to visually design, configure, and manage integration workflows and data mappings without writing extensive code, accelerating deployment and reducing reliance on developers and IT teams.

Error Handling FAQs

How do I handle errors and ensure data integrity in HubSpot and WooCommerce integrations?
Robust error handling is paramount. Your iPaaS should log all integration errors, implement automatic retry mechanisms with exponential backoff for transient issues, and use dead-letter queues for persistent failures. For critical errors, the iPaaS should trigger immediate notifications to relevant teams. Data integrity is maintained through strict data validation, schema enforcement, and conflict resolution rules defined within the iPaaS.
Implementation Timeline

Go live with HubSpot + WooCommerce in as little as 2–4 weeks.

A proven, repeatable implementation approach that minimizes risk while getting your team to value quickly.

1

Access Enabled

Secure connections established to both HubSpot and WooCommerce, with credentials and environments confirmed.

2

Configuration & Mapping

Field mappings, business rules, and workflows configured using visual tools and pre-built templates.

3

Go Live

Launch production-ready integration with monitoring, alerting, and support in place—typically within 2–4 weeks.

Time to Value

2–4 weeks

Typical implementation window from access granted to production go-live for most HubSpot + WooCommerce deployments.

Project Phases

Discovery
Configure & Map
Validate
Launch

Engagement Model

Guided by Clarity experts with your team involved at key milestones.

Pricing

Simple, transparent pricing for HubSpot + WooCommerce.

Start with a single integration pair and scale as your business grows—without surprise fees or transaction penalties.

Connect™ Plan

Clarity Connect

$595 /mo

Billed annually • Includes one production integration pair

  • Unlimited transactions and API calls within fair-use limits.
  • Visual workflow designer and reusable mapping templates.
  • Monitoring, alerting, and access to Clarity’s support team.
View full pricing & options
Next Steps

See HubSpot + WooCommerce integration in action.

Explore a guided demo, start a sandbox integration, or speak directly with our solution architects about your specific use cases.